Common Reasons for Calling an Emergency Car Locksmith
Locked Keys Inside the Car
This is one of the most common factors people discover themselves in need of an emergency car locksmith. It's simple to lock your type in the car, specifically if you're in a rush or sidetracked.
Lost or Stolen Car Keys
Losing or having your car keys stolen can be a significant trouble and a security risk. An emergency situation car locksmith can supply instant help to secure your vehicle and replace the lost or stolen keys.
Key Fob Malfunction
Modern cars and trucks often come with key fobs that can malfunction due to battery concerns, water damage, or general wear and tear. A locksmith can detect the problem and offer a solution, consisting of reprogramming or replacing the fob.
Broken Lock Cylinder
In time, the lock cylinder in your car can use out or break. An emergency situation car locksmith can repair or replace the cylinder, guaranteeing your car stays safe.
Frozen Locks

Preliminary Contact
When you call an emergency situation car locksmith, you'll likely speak to a dispatcher who will gather fundamental info about your circumstance, such as your place, the kind of car, and the particular issue you're dealing with.
Dispatch and Arrival Time
The dispatcher will dispatch a locksmith to your location. The majority of respectable services aim to get here within 30 minutes to an hour. However, wait times can vary depending upon the demand and the locksmith's schedule.
Assessment and Service
When the locksmith shows up, they will examine the scenario and supply you with a quote of the cost and time needed to deal with the issue. They will then utilize their specialized tools to open your car, duplicate keys, or repair the lock.
Payment and Documentation
After the service is finished, the locksmith will supply you with an in-depth invoice. Payment techniques can differ, however a lot of locksmiths accept money, credit cards, and digital payments. Q: How much does an emergency situation car locksmith service expense?
A: The cost can differ depending upon the service needed, the area, and the time of day. On average, you can expect to pay in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150 for an emergency unlock. More complicated services, such as key duplication or lock replacement, might cost more.
Q: Can an emergency car locksmith assistance if my key fob is dead?
A: Yes, lots of emergency situation [Cheapest car locksmith near me](https://elearnportal.science/wiki/What_You_Need_To_Do_With_This_Locksmith_Car_Key_Near_Me) locksmith professionals are geared up to manage key fob issues. They can replace the battery, reprogram the fob, and even replace the entire fob if essential.
Q: What should I do if I can't discover my car keys and I believe they might be inside the car?
A: If you're uncertain whether your keys are inside the car, attempt browsing the windows for any indications of the keys. If you can't see them, and you're particular they are inside, call an emergency situation car locksmith. They can safely open your car without triggering damage.
Q: Is it legal for an emergency situation car locksmith to open my car without a key?
A: Yes, it is legal for a licensed and bonded emergency situation car locksmith to open your car without a key. However, they might require you to provide proof of ownership, such as a chauffeur's license or a vehicle registration.
